What is SEAWOLF Construction?
SEAWOLF Construction Corp. operates as a verified Small Business Enterprise (SBE),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Business (SDVOSB), and Disabled Veteran-Owned Business (DVOB). With a 15-year history of excellence, the firm has successfully delivered over 170 projects, ranging from medical facility renovations and endoscopic suites to critical infrastructure like wastewater treatment plants and electrical switchgear. The company's expertise is further validated by its prequalification as a consultant by the New Jersey Schools Development Authority and the Department of the Treasury, supported by a robust $50 million aggregate surety bond program provided by Zurich American Insurance Company. This institutional-grade backing highlights the firm's reliability in managing large-scale, high-compliance construction environments.
How much funding has SEAWOLF Construction raised?
SEAWOLF Construction has raised a total of $473K across 2 funding rounds:

Debt (2020): $150K with participation from PPP
Debt (2021): $323K led by PPP
